Mass-loss estimates for YHGs and RSGs.

Source Spectral type ATCA (M yr−1)
W12a F1Ia+ 1.66 ± 0.02 × 10−5
W4a F3Ia+ 2.59 ± 0.02 × 10−5
W32 F5Ia+ 3.01 ± 0.50 × 10−6
W265 F5Ia+ 1.10 ± 0.03 × 10−5
W237 M3Ia 2.00 ± 0.02 × 10−6
W75 M4Ia 7.27 ± 0.48 × 10−7
W20 M5Ia 3.28 ± 0.03 × 10−6

Notes. Fluxes were used from core components of the emission attributed to the YHGs and RSGs, as given by the FULLCONCAT dataset. These mass-loss rates are calculated for objects where an approximation of a thermally emitting stellar wind is considered valid, using the Wright and Barlow equation (Wright & Barlow 1975).
